What is a bruiser, a lot of different champions and different ideas pop into people heads when you say the word bruiser, but riot has a classification system for a reason

Fighters- heavy melee carrys, not tanks. Of the fighter class its broken into sub categories, divers (vi jarvan wukong) who are mobile and engage the backline, and juggernauts (mundo, darius) who are not mobile but tankier (or can build tankier because of in kit dmg)

'Bruiser' tho is an ugly outdated term that muddies the definition and makes the strengths and weaknesses of melee carrys (tanky or otherwise) less understood, fiora, jax, yasuo, aatrox have all be called bruisers hell i think every melee champion thats not like a support/tank can be called a bruiser

And everyone has their own idea of what a bruiser is and isnt, so talking about "how to balance bruisers" becomes a battle of semantics and its completely pointless and a waste of time
